Perl::Critic::Policy::BuiltinFunctions::ProhibitStringyEval - Write "eval { my $foo; bar($foo) }" instead of "eval "my $foo; bar($foo);"". AFFILIATION
This Policy is part of the core Perl::Critic distribution. DESCRIPTION
The string form of "eval" is recompiled every time it is executed, whereas the block form is only compiled once. Also, the string form doesn't give compile-time warnings. eval "print $foo"; # not ok eval {print $foo}; # ok CONFIGURATION
There is an "allow_includes" boolean option for this Policy. If set, then strings that look like they only include a single "use" or "require" statement (with the possible following statement that consists of a single number) are allowed. With this option set, the following are flagged as indicated: eval 'use Foo'; # ok eval 'require Foo'; # ok eval "use $thingy;"; # ok eval "require $thingy;"; # ok eval "use $thingy; 1;"; # ok eval "require $thingy; 1;"; # ok eval 'use Foo; blah;'; # still not ok eval 'require Foo; 2; 1;'; # still not ok eval 'use $thingy;'; # still not ok eval 'no Foo'; # still not ok If you don't understand why the number is allowed, see Perl::Critic::Policy::ErrorHandling::RequireCheckingReturnValueOfEval. This option inspired by Ricardo SIGNES' Perl::Critic::Policy::Lax::ProhibitStringyEval::ExceptForRequire. SEE ALSO
